The Canon EOS R has been thoroughly leaked — with both photos and specifications of the camera and new “RF” lenses made available.
We can look forward to a 30.3mp full-frame mirrorless with an new “RF” lens mount. EF and EF-S lenses can be mounted with an adapter. A Dual-Pixel CMOS AF system supporting over 5,000 AF points with a range of EV -6 to 18 is one of the most highly touted features; other highlights include an adapter system which supports drop-in filters (one filter for your entire existing EF lens lineup!) and of course the small size and low weight. At 580g, this weighs in somewhere between a Rebel-class and 77D/80D body.

EOS R specs:
30.3 Million Pixels Full Size CMOS
Dual pixel CMOS AF
EV-6 low brightness autofocus
4K video
Touch panel liquid crystal
Multifunction bar installed (2nd picture image)
Wi-Fi・Bluetooth
Dustproof drip-proof · magnesium body
Battery: LP-E6N
Battery grip: BG-E 22
Size: Width of about 136 mm × height of about 98 mm
Weight: Approximately 580 g
Mount: inner diameter 54 mm, flange back 20 mm, 12 pin
Mount adapter: “Mount adapter EF – EOS R” “Control ring mount adapter EF – EOS R” “Drop – in filter mount adapter EF – EOS R”
